[data-v-99bc8f57]:root{
  --tabbar-height: 1.44rem;
  --navbar-search-bg: #fff;
  --navbar-search-color: #22005D;
  --navbar-channel-color: #003472;
  --navbar-icon-color: #605e5d;
  --record-text-color: #ff6533;
  --record-bg-color: #ffefe9;
  --record-button-color: var(--record-text-color)
}

.in-scatter-slots[data-v-99bc8f57]{
  --record-text-color: #6f53fd;
  --record-bg-color: #e7edff;
  --record-button-color: var(--record-text-color)
}

/* ✅ 悬浮下载按钮（关键修改在这里） */
.app-download[data-v-99bc8f57]{
  position: fixed; /* ⭐ 核心：固定在视口 */
  z-index: 9999;   /* ⭐ 防止被页面内容覆盖 */

  bottom: 1.73333rem;
  bottom: calc(1.73333rem + constant(safe-area-inset-bottom));
  bottom: calc(1.73333rem + env(safe-area-inset-bottom));

  left: 50%;
  transform: translate(-50%);
  white-space: nowrap;
  box-shadow: 0 .10667rem .10667rem #0000004d;
  border-radius: .53333rem;
  color: #fff;
  background: #ff5800e5;
  font-family: Inter;
  font-weight: 600;
  font-size: .37333rem;
  -webkit-backdrop-filter: blur(.10667rem);
  backdrop-filter: blur(.10667rem);
}

.app-download .app-btn[data-v-99bc8f57]{
  padding: .21333rem .32rem
}

.app-download .app-btn[data-v-99bc8f57]:last-child{
  border-left: .02667rem solid rgba(255,255,255,.3019607843)
}

.app-download .app-btn[data-v-99bc8f57]:first-child{
  border-left: none
}

/* 特殊页面悬浮位置更高 */
.fortune-style[data-v-99bc8f57]{
  bottom: calc(2.21333rem + env(safe-area-inset-bottom))
}
